The Orleans Hotel and Casino is a great family choice for your Las Vegas adventure. It has it all. To begin, the hotel offers 1,886 lovely and affordable oversized rooms (that are actually petite suites with separate sitting areas) and suites that say luxury and comfort. The rooms offer amazing views of the glittering Las Vegas Strip or gorgeous mountain panoramas of the Vegas Valley. The hotel has a gorgeous pool area, an 18 screen movie theater and a 70 lane bowling alley. You will never be bored at the Orleans.

Steven Alexander Wright (born December 6, 1955) is an American comedian, actor and writer. His OUT OF THE BOX, RANDOM, BIZZAR, INTELLEGENT, SURREAL, HUMOR AND COMEDIC STYLE IS WHAT MAKES THIS COMIC SO VERY UNIQUE AND SPECIAL!  

Mr. Wright performed his act at the Orleans Showroom on January 20-21to a sold out and totally thrilled audience. The audience never knows where he is going and how far and long he will travel there.

I personally don’t know how he possibly memorizes his hour and a half show (no opening act) of ironic, philosophical, nonsensical comedy with sometimes contrived situations. Nothing connects from one joke to another. His comedy is so very funny but yet profound and smart as well. He stands there doing about 1000 one-liners. Steven is remarkable, quite talented and delivers his act at all times using his distinctive, lethargic voice with his slow DEADPAN, delivery. His observational comedy is so very interesting to listen to and the audience was listening hard, as you really have to pay attention to get Steven’s humor completely.

You might have seen Steven in Desperately Seeking Susan, So I Married an Axe Murderer , Mixed Nuts, The Larry Sanders Show, Half Baked Babe,  Pig in the City, One Soldier, The Muse, Loser , Coffee and Cigarettes and The Aristocrats.

Bob, born May 17, 1956 is an American stand-up comedian, actor, and television host. Although he is best known for his roles as Danny Tanner in Full House, host of America's Funniest Home Videos and future Ted Mosby on How I Met Your Mother. Saget, is also, known outside of television for his blue stand-up routine.     

Bob performed his no holds barred blue comedy standup show on March 27-28 at the Orleans Showroom.  He played his guitar and stunned the audience over and over with whatever outlandish thing came out of his funnyman mouth. He had a tremendous tit for tat exchange with the audience.
